Li Auto Inc. disclosed that it repurchased 563,800 Class A weighted-voting-right (WVR) ordinary shares on 15 September 2026 through on-exchange transactions. The shares were bought at prices ranging from HKD 46.06 to HKD 47.00, with a volume-weighted average cost of HKD 46.44 per share, for an aggregate consideration of HKD 26.18 million.
Following the purchase, Li Auto’s issued share capital (excluding treasury shares) declined by 0.03 % to 1.72 billion shares, while its treasury share balance rose to 97.69 million shares. The company’s total issued share count, including treasury shares, remains unchanged at 1.82 billion.
The buy-back formed part of the repurchase mandate approved on 29 May 2026, which authorises Li Auto to repurchase up to 214.28 million shares. Cumulative repurchases under this mandate now stand at 78.10 million shares, equivalent to 3.65 % of the issued share base at the mandate’s approval date.
A 30-day moratorium on new share issues or treasury share sales is in effect until 15 October 2026, consistent with Hong Kong Stock Exchange regulations governing post-repurchase activities.
